North Spirit Lake Lodge is a legendary fly‑in fishing destination deep in the boreal wilderness of Northwestern Ontario, located about 110 air miles north of Red Lake and accessible only by plane. Owned and operated by the Nelson family since 1974, this remote lodge blends classic Canadian hospitality with world‑class angling access across hundreds of square miles of pristine waters, including North Spirit Lake, Margot Lake, Trout Lake, and a network of portage lakes that are lightly fished and rich with trophy‑sized fish. Guests enjoy exclusive access to some of the most coveted walleye, northern pike, and lake trout fishing in the province, making North Spirit Lake Lodge a true bucket‑list experience for anglers seeking wilderness, solitude, and the thrill of the catch.
The lodge itself is a classic northwoods retreat with a spacious main lodge lounge where guests can relax, share stories, or enjoy meals prepared on site. Six comfortable log cabins dot the shoreline, each thoughtfully equipped with electric lighting, hot and cold running water, oil heat, showers, flush toilets, and waterfront views, providing modern comforts amid true wilderness adventure. Visitors can choose between the American Plan, with hearty meals and full service included, or the Housekeeping Plan for a more self‑guided stay. Well‑maintained boats and quality motors are provided, along with optional guide services to help both seasoned and novice anglers make the most of every day on the water.
